The new Regulation of Care Act is coming into force today in a move which will see changes for previously unregulated agencies.
Under the new act all agencies and care service providers will be subject to inspection by the Department of Social Care.
It covers all aspects of care service provision, from child minders, nursing and residential homes through to the fostering and child care agencies.
Newly regulated services will be required to inform the Department that they are operating and meeting the mandatory conditions and minimum standards expected of them.
